Former United Way Exec Sues For $12 Million

The NonProfit Times

A former United Way executive has filed a $12 million lawsuit against the nonprofit alleging sexual discrimination and workplace retaliation. The lawsuit was filed Wednesday in the Virginia Circuit Court for the City of Alexandria where United Way is headquartered.

Fundraising for your nonprofit in the start-up phase

Candid

Reprinted from NEO Law Group. After a domestic nonprofit takes the first exciting steps of incorporating and filing its Application for Recognition for Exemption (Form 1023) with the IRS, it may be surprised to find out that it may take the IRS six months, or even much longer, to grant the nonprofit its official tax-exempt status.
